For the 2026 school year, there is 1 private school serving 93 students in Grant, MI (there are , serving 1,549 public students). 6% of all K-12 students in Grant, MI are educated in private schools (compared to the MI state average of 10%).
100% of private schools in Grant, MI are religiously affiliated (most commonly Christian).
